What is the difference between Orthopedic Surgery vs Orthopedic Physician Assistant?

AspectOrthopedic SurgeryOrthopedic Physician Assistant
CredentialsMedical degree (MD), surgical residency in orthopedicsMaster's degree in Physician Assistant Studies, certification (PA-C)
Work EnvironmentHospitals, surgical centers, clinicsHospitals, clinics, outpatient settings
Roles & ResponsibilitiesPerform surgeries, diagnose, develop treatment plansAssist in surgeries, examine patients, implement treatment plans
Industry UsagePrimary surgeon, specialistSupport role, collaborative with surgeons

Orthopedic surgeons perform surgeries and diagnose complex conditions, requiring an MD and surgical training. Orthopedic Physician Assistants support surgeons by assisting in procedures and managing patient care, with a focus on non-surgical treatment. Both roles work closely in orthopedic healthcare settings, but their responsibilities and credentials differ significantly.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an orthopedic surgeon?

To thrive as an Orthopedic Surgeon, you need extensive medical training, board certification in orthopedic surgery, and advanced knowledge of musculoskeletal anatomy and surgical techniques. Familiarity with surgical tools, imaging technologies (like X-rays and MRIs), and electronic health record systems is crucial. Exceptional manual dexterity, decision-making under pressure, and effective communication with patients and medical teams help professionals excel in this role. These skills and attributes are essential for providing safe, high-quality surgical care that restores patient mobility and function.

What are some common challenges orthopedic surgeons face in a typical workweek?

Orthopedic surgeons often encounter challenges such as managing a high volume of patients with a variety of musculoskeletal conditions, balancing time between surgical procedures and outpatient consultations, and staying updated with rapidly evolving surgical techniques and technologies. Additionally, they must coordinate closely with a multidisciplinary team—including anesthesiologists, nurses, physical therapists, and other specialists—to ensure optimal patient outcomes. Effective communication and strong organizational skills are essential to navigate these demands and maintain high standards of care.

What is orthopedic surgery?

Orthopedic surgery is a medical specialty focused on diagnosing, treating, and preventing conditions related to the musculoskeletal system, which includes bones, joints, ligaments, tendons, and muscles. Orthopedic surgeons perform procedures to address injuries, degenerative diseases, tumors, infections, and congenital disorders. Treatments can range from minimally invasive procedures to complex surgeries like joint replacements or spinal operations. The goal is to restore function, reduce pain, and improve the quality of life for patients.
